We are seeking a Wholesale Underwriter to join our rapidly growing team. This position will be an active member of the Operations team at Spring EQ. The ideal candidate will have at least three to five years of experience underwriting home equity or mortgage loans in direct to consumer or third-party originations environment. A strong candidate will have a solid understanding of mortgage processes and has proficient knowledge of loan origination technology that will thrive in a growing, fast-paced environment. They will be driven, passionate and flourish in an operational role that is extensive and dynamic.
Responsibilities
Thoroughly analyze loan applications to ensure compliance with regulatory standards, company policies and guidelines
Review and analyze borrower’s credit, income, assets and collateral to determine eligibility
Communicate loan decisions with applicable parties
Maintain knowledge of all guidelines established by the organization
Ensure all regulatory compliance is completed as directed by management
Offer loan solutions and counteroffers to customers when necessary
Handle loan escalations in a timely manner
Properly handle loan sale and or delivery issues
Identify red flags and potential misrepresentation
Must work closely with sales and operation partners through the life cycle of the loan
May be required to train and develop underwriting staff
Assist Management on projects or special programs as needed
Qualifications
College degree preferred. In lieu of a degree, relevant experience in a prior role is considered
3-5 years of underwriting home equity or mortgage loans in a direct to consumer or third-party originations
Proficiency in evaluating complex income streams, including personal and business tax returns
Advanced knowledge of Conventional guidelines
Applied knowledge of underwriting fundamentals and standard industry practices
Knowledge of federal, state, and local regulatory requirements
Detail-oriented with strong data analysis skills
Highly organized and able to prioritize work
Strong communication skills, both verbal and written
Proficient in: MS Outlook, Excel, Word, PowerPoint, Teams
Position requires direct communication with sales internal and external (brokers if applicable). Strong communication skills to relay a decision and discuss possible alternatives.
